Output 91bc3f1ff8a73633d817e96e1de3315c41b8841f7fc5cde59886d332a51f295d:28

value
6646935
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3e4a0b03afb9586f93abce74a9d2e110d555f0e67b18db7cb44804322e81fc0
address
bc1pu0j2pvp6lw2cd7f6hnn548fwzyx42hcwv7ccmd7tgjqyxghgrlqqhmld7z
transaction
91bc3f1ff8a73633d817e96e1de3315c41b8841f7fc5cde59886d332a51f295d